Formulas Required
The template leverages several key Excel formulas to automate tracking and analysis:
- Days Until Due (Column: Days Remaining):
=IF(DueDate="", "", DATEDIF(TODAY(), DueDate, "d"))
This calculates the number of days remaining until the due date. - Task Status Color Logic (Conditional Formatting Rule):
Based on the “Status” column and “Progress (%)” to detect overdue or stalled tasks. - Project Completion Rate (Dashboard):
=COUNTIF(TaskTracking[Status], "Completed") / COUNTA(TaskTracking[Task Description])
Calculates the overall completion percentage for all projects on the dashboard. - Overdue Tasks Counter (Dashboard):

Conditional Formatting
To enhance visual clarity, the template applies conditional formatting to key columns:
- Due Date Column: Red fill and bold text if “Days Remaining” is ≤ 0 (overdue).
- Status Column: Color-coded: red for "Not Started", yellow for "In Progress", amber for "On Hold", green for "Completed".
- Progress (%) Column: Green progress bars using data bars to visualize completion levels.
- Priorities: Background colors: Low (gray), Medium (light yellow), High (orange), Critical (red).
